The Walt Disney Company’s Direct-To-Consumer and International (DTCI)

DTCI is a global business segment dedicated to providing consumers around the world with access to the content they desire on the latest platforms, especially in an era of rapidly evolving consumer habits. DTCI combines Disney’s direct-to-consumer streaming services (Hulu, ESPN+, and Disney+) with their international media businesses. This strategic alignment combines cutting-edge technology with world-class content and beloved brands to expand the company’s global reach and deliver personalized entertainment experiences to diverse audiences worldwide.

Disney+

Disney+ is the dedicated streaming home for movies and shows from Disney, Pixar, Marvel, Star Wars, National Geographic, and more. It’s a part of the DTCI segment and offers commercial-free programming on most internet-connected devices. Disney+ features a variety of original feature-length films, documentaries, live-action and animated series, and short-form content. The service provides unprecedented access to Disney’s vast library of film and television entertainment, including the exclusive streaming rights to the latest releases from The Walt Disney Studios.

Internship Description:

This internship will provide you with the opportunity to contribute to the planning and execution of digital & performance marketing and communication strategies for Disney+. You’ll work closely with various functions, including Lifecycle, Data & Analytics, and the wider Brand Marketing team. The role will also expose you to core responsibilities around media strategy, media planning, and media buying for Disney streaming services, supporting local brand and acquisition marketing campaigns.

Key responsibilities include:

End-to-end performance marketing: Drive subscriber acquisition and growth through performance-focused campaigns on digital media and affiliate marketing channels. This includes ideation, media planning, optimization, performance analysis, and developing insights-driven action plans.
Growth and efficiency identification: Identify potential areas for growth, profitability, and efficiency improvements by applying strategic thinking, data, and analytics.
Learning new technologies: Gain experience with new tools and technologies surrounding creative automation and data dashboards.
Targeted marketing program execution: Develop and execute marketing programs that are highly targeted based on the content affinity of relevant segmented audience cohorts.
Campaign monitoring and optimization: Regularly monitor campaigns and performance across internal and external platforms to maintain consistent performance and identify optimization tactics.
Local media benchmark analysis: Conduct frequent analysis of best-performing ads and competitor activity in local markets, utilizing media agency sources and internal third-party applications.
Digital marketing efficiency: Drive digital marketing efficiencies and reach through continuous localized communication testing (A/B), innovation with different platforms and new products/formats, and creative adjustments and optimizations (language, format, etc.).
Publisher insights and audience targeting: Provide insights and recommendations on local publishers, opportunities, and tactics to target new audiences and optimize measurement metrics.
Cost optimization and subscriber acquisition: Deliver the most effective Cost of Acquisition (CPA) and expected Subscriber Volume. Additionally, optimize Cost per Reach/Engagement for awareness campaigns.
Agency management: Collaborate with agencies to execute best-in-class subscriber acquisition activities and media placements to build awareness.
Mobile and App optimization: Demonstrate a strong understanding of Mobile and App Install/Purchase lead (CPS-based) campaigns, as well as App-based third-party tools for optimization and data processing.
